Output 14323390ef7dd628a18a28e0c136e2ff5200294459aa490a1accc0eaa7b788d3:1

value
41704539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c500449b9e5a27ad8c39604fbd79c52637074583 OP_EQUAL
address
3KefMxMpapA9iBLfmzfUBZ3mmn8BJjPMh5
transaction
14323390ef7dd628a18a28e0c136e2ff5200294459aa490a1accc0eaa7b788d3
spent
true